Hey Whats The Best Mods To Do To My 33 On A Budget
black_gtst replied to boostn vl's topic in Forced Induction Performance
hey mate welcome to the forum! if you hit the search button up top right hand corner and type in what you are looking for info on you will find everything you need to know! been discussed between members heaps of times. best way to go with the cooler would be to use it and get yourself a piping kit to suit an r33. Best mods on budget go: full exhaust from turbo back,hi flow cat, cooler, boost controller, intake and ecu remap or computer to run the show and you should be looking at somewhere around 200rwkw give or take. hope this helps brett -

where are you located mate? in vic we have EPA testing centres, usually exhaust shops with a lisence. they do a DB reading on your exhaust tip at around 4000 rpm then fill out report sheet and forward on to EPA brett
